Requirements
  • A Bachelor's degree in Athletic Training or a related field and less than one year of relevant experience.
  • Basic foundational knowledge of strength and conditioning or physical performance training.
  • NSCA Certified Strength and Conditioning Specialist certification, eligibility to sit for the examination, or a comparable credential upon hire.
  • NSCS Certified Strength and Conditioning Specialist credential within one year.
  • Cardiopulmonary resuscitation certification upon hire.
Responsibilities
  • Plan and implement strength and conditioning programs for teams and individuals, including testing parameters to measure improvement throughout exercise prescription.
  • Coach individuals and teams through daily stretching, strength, speed, agility, power, and conditioning development programs.
  • Design and maintain virtual exercise plans with remote clients; update the exercise database and educational content; maintain organized online resources; respond to team and individual messages; and update social media platforms and training platform informational pages.
  • Test teams and individuals to measure progress throughout training plans and prepare after-program summaries with qualitative and quantitative analysis for individuals and heads of partnered organizations.
  • Plan, write, and maintain daily, weekly, and yearly training programs for high school, collegiate, private training groups, and clients.
  • Build connections with referring personnel, reach out to prospective clients about training and program enrollment, share additional programs with current clients, and attend informational sessions and events to demonstrate services.
  • Plan and organize training sessions and program operations, including obtaining nutrition for special groups and preparing program summaries.
  • Keep current with research findings and coaching methods in strength and conditioning, exercise science, nutrition, and mental health, and attend assigned continuing education courses.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
Desired Qualifications
  • A Master's degree in a related field.
